Officer unresponsive after shooting; search underway near south 3rd St, Louisville KY


An officer who was at a shooting scene near south 3rd St is unresponsive to calls. His car was found parked near the street, but he was missing. Police heard yelling from a nearby alley and are searching the area to find him and check his safety.
